What is Professional Secondary Glazing?

Secondary glazing includes the installation of an independent internal window frame, fitted on the room-side of the existing main window. Unlike DIY packages that use thin plastic films or magnetic tape, expert secondary glazing utilizes top quality aluminum frames and specialized glass.

The main objective is to produce an insulating layer of air between the 2 panes of glass. This "air space" acts as an extremely effective barrier versus heat loss and sound transmission. When installed professionally, these systems are essentially unnoticeable from the exterior and blend perfectly with the interior décor.

The Core Benefits of Secondary Glazing

Professional secondary glazing uses a multi-faceted approach to constructing improvement. While secondary glazing fitters sale is a significant draw, the practical advantages are equally engaging.

1. Superior Thermal Insulation

The addition of a secondary pane creates an additional layer of insulation. This lowers heat loss through windows by as much as 60-70%. For older properties with draughty windows, this can lead to a considerable reduction in annual heating costs and a smaller sized carbon footprint.

2. Market-Leading Soundproofing

For properties found near hectic roads, airports, or rail lines, sound pollution can considerably impact quality of life. Secondary glazing is commonly thought about more efficient at soundproofing than standard double glazing. This is due to the fact that the space in between the 2 windows can be enhanced (usually 100mm to 200mm) to fracture noise waves efficiently.

3. Condensation Control

Condensation takes place when warm, wet air strikes a cold surface. By producing a thermal barrier, the internal glass surface area remains closer to space temperature level, dramatically reducing the probability of wetness buildup, which safeguards window sills and frames from rot and mold.

4. Improved Security

A secondary glazed unit offers an additional physical barrier against trespassers. Expert systems often feature high-specification locking mechanisms and toughened or laminated glass, making forced entry substantially more challenging.


Types of Secondary Glazing Units

Professional installers offer a range of configurations to ensure that the secondary glazing mirrors the functionality of the main window.

Table 1: Common Secondary Glazing Configurations

System Type

Finest Suited For

Key Functionality

Horizontal Sliders

Casement windows and narrow bays

Panels move left/right on integrated tracks.

Vertical Sliders

Traditional sash windows

Panels move up/down; typically includes spring balances.

Hinged Units

Large windows or doors

Opens like a basic door or window; permits full gain access to.

Lift-out Units

Windows requiring infrequent access

Light-weight frames that can be by hand gotten rid of for cleaning.

Repaired Units

Windows that do not require to open

Permanent installation for maximum airtightness.


Technical Specifications: Glass and Performance

The option of glass plays an essential role in the effectiveness of the system. Professional installers usually customize the glass type to the specific requirements of the property.

  • Standard Float Glass: The standard for standard thermal enhancement.
  • Toughened Safety Glass: Required for low-level windows or doors for safety.
  • Laminated Acoustic Glass: Features a specialized interlayer that moistens sound vibrations, suitable for high-noise environments.
  • Low-E (Low Emissivity) Glass: Coated with a microscopic metal layer to show heat back into the room, optimizing thermal effectiveness.

The Professional Installation Process

Choosing expert setup over a DIY method ensures that the secondary glazing performs at its peak. The process generally follows 4 crucial phases:

  1. Site Survey: A specialist service technician determines the existing windows. They evaluate the "expose" (the window's internal recess) and look for any irregularities in the structure.
  2. Custom-made Fabrication: Unlike off-the-shelf services, professional systems are bespoke. Frames are powder-coated to match the interior color design, and glass is cut to precise millimeter specifications.
  3. Acoustic Sealing: Installers utilize specialized compression seals and acoustic sealants to ensure no air leakage. This is the stage where most DIY projects fail to satisfy professional standards.
  4. Integration: The systems are fitted so that they do not interfere with original shutters, drapes, or handles.

Conservation and Heritage Considerations

In many areas, noted buildings are safeguarded by stringent regulations. Changing original windows frequently needs "Listed Building Consent," which is regularly rejected if the proposition involves changing the external appearance.

Secondary glazing is normally preferred by conservation officers because:

  • It is Reversible: The systems can be eliminated without damaging the initial fabric of the building.
  • It is Discreet: From the street, the secondary frame is frequently undetectable, especially if the frame lines line up with the initial window's mullions and transoms.
  • Structural Preservation: By decreasing condensation, secondary glazing assists maintain initial wood frames that may otherwise yield to wetness damage.

Frequently Asked Questions (FAQ)

Can I still open my windows?

Yes. Professional systems are developed to match the opening of the original windows. If the initial is a sash window, a vertical slider is utilized so both can be opened for ventilation.

How much space is needed for the installation?

A professional system typically requires a depth of 50mm to 100mm within the window reveal. If the reveal is shallow, slimline frames can be face-fixed to the surrounding wall.

Is professional secondary glazing expensive?

While the initial financial investment is higher than DIY kits, it is considerably cheaper than replacing entire window systems with high-end double glazing. Furthermore, the energy savings and included residential or commercial property value frequently result in a full return on investment over time.

Does it require maintenance?

Secondary glazing is relatively low maintenance. The aluminum frames are durable and do not need painting. Periodic cleansing of the glass and periodic lubrication of the sliding tracks are usually all that is required.

Can it be utilized on curved or arched windows?

Yes. One of the main advantages of expert installation is the capability to produce bespoke arched or shaped frames to match unique architectural functions perfectly.
